Paylines

Paylines are a pre-determined mechanism for winning that determine the winning combinations possible when playing slots. They can be played horizontally either vertically or diagonally or in zigzag patterns. Understanding them is essential for determining your chances of hitting the winning combination. The number of paylines available in the game of slots varies according to the type of game and can be adjusted based on your preferences.

The earliest mechanical slots and pub fruit machines had one payline, however as the industry grew online, developers began to experiment with different paylines. Some have even come up with innovative designs that let players win more often.

Paylines can be straight, zigzag or even span multiple reels depending on the design of the game. Paylines can be fixed in length or set to a specific number of rows. Some games let players select a certain number of lines, while others have all paylines enabled by default.

There are also slots with all-ways payouts, which award the winning combination of symbols on adjacent reels, starting on either the left or right side. This feature is present in games like Pragmatic Play Global's Spartacus Megaways and the cult classic Immortal Romance. Near-miss

Near-misses or failures proximal to a win, are known to increase the gambling propensity and may play an important role in the addiction to gambling. This effect has been observed in numerous studies, but it is not completely understood. Near-misses may invoke cognitive processes, like conditional reinforcers, where the gambler interprets a perceived close miss as a sign of a reinforcement in the future and thus is in a position to be motivated to gamble.

This hypothesis was tested in the current study using a simplified task on an online slot machine. Participants rated the incentive to continue playing as a function of the distance between a given outcome and its associated goal state. FMRI data was also gathered to examine neural reactions to these outcomes. The results revealed that near-miss outcomes recruited similar circuitry that are involved in anticipating a monetary gain. However the subjective ratings and rACC response to near-misses differed in relation to the degree of control that people perceive over the outcome.

The consequence of this finding is that near-misses can be engineered to occur on the payline, or near it. Modern slots cluster symbols to create near-misses. Instead of using physical or virtual wheels, they place the stop with the highest award symbols among several adjacent stops with low award symbols or empty spaces.
